Apple confirms Camera glitch affecting iPhone Air and iPhone 17 Pro, plans fix
Apple’s ultra-thin iPhone Air
Apple is set to release a fix for a camera bug affecting the iPhone Air and iPhone 17 Pro, which causes black boxes and white squiggles to appear in photos. The issue was identified by CNN Underscored‘s Henry Casey during an iPhone Air review while taking pictures at a concert.
Juli Clover for MacRumors:


He said that one out of every 10 images taken with the ‌iPhone Air‌ or the ‌iPhone 17 Pro‌ had “small blacked-out portions, including boxes and parts of white squiggles” that showed up from the LED board at the event.
Apple told Casey that it’s an issue that can occur in “very rare cases when an LED light display is extremely bright and shining directly into the camera.” Apple has a fix, and plans to release it in an upcoming software update.
